Once you have applied to use Sagepay for Online Payments you will be supplied with a Test Account to begin with to help you get setup with your new system. This means that when you first log in, you will be on this log in page to begin with: https://test.sagepay.com/mysagepay/login.msp
Once you have you account set up and ready to go, you will need to supply BookingLive with your Vendor Name, or if you have access to your Booking System, follow the steps below:
- Go to Settings > Finances > Payment Gateway
- Press Add Payment Gateway
- Name the payment gateway
- Check Is Default
- Choose Sagepay from the drop down list provided
- Ensure the Status is in Test mode, from the drop down list
- Select the cards that you accept payment from (this will display the images on the Billing Page, before the customer pays)
- Add your refund policy (optional)
Upon Saving, further fields will display towards the bottom of the page. One of the fields will be the Vendor Name, this is where you put in the "Vendor Name" that you have gained from setting up your account with Sagepay. Ensure you Save your changes once this has been added.
The Booking System part is now completed.
The next thing you need to do will need to be done for, both, your Test and Live accounts with Sagepay.
Sagepay is one of the payment gateways that use an additional layer of security. This means that this payment gateway requires an IP address to be white listed so that there can be communication between the system and the payment gateway.
You will need to whitelist the following IP addresses 220.127.116.11 and 18.104.22.168. Or you can find your IP address using: https://www.whatsmydns.net/ and inputting your booking systems current domain name (yourdomainsetup.bookinglive.com).
This will be different up on going Live as your domain name will change from yourdomainsetup.bookinglive.com to yourdomain.bookinglive.com.
To whitelist the following IP addresses, please follow the instructions below:
- Log in to SagePay
- Go to Settings → Valid IPs
- Click the Add button
- Enter the IP address 22.214.171.124
- Enter subnet mask 255.255.255.255
- Optionally enter a description
- Click the Save button
- Repeat process for IP address: 126.96.36.199 (with the same subnet mask)
Once the above has been done, the Configuration of Sagepay is completed. You will now be able to make a test payment, providing you have Products & Events setup within your Booking System. Test card details for Sagepay can be found here: https://www.sagepay.co.uk/support/12/36/test-card-details-for-your-test-transactions
If you already have an account with Sagepay, please see this article.